The average bus between Lisbon Orient Station and Porto Salvo takes 1h 38m and the fastest bus takes 1h 28m. The bus service runs several times per day from Lisbon Orient Station to Porto Salvo. The journey time may be longer on weekends and holidays; use the search form on this page to search for a specific travel date.
Buses run every 3 hours between Lisbon Orient Station and Porto Salvo. The earliest departure is at 6:18 AM in the morning, and the last departure from Lisbon Orient Station is at 7:41 PM which arrives into Porto Salvo at 9:10 PM. All services require a transfer at Marquês Pombal and take an average of 1h 38m. The schedules shown below are for the next available departures.

No, there is no direct bus from Lisbon Orient Station to Porto Salvo. However, there are services departing from Lisbon Orient Station station and arriving at Porto Salvo station via Marquês Pombal. The journey, including transfers, takes approximately 1h 38m.
Lisbon Orient Station to Porto Salvo bus services, operated by Carris, depart from Estação Oriente station.
Lisbon Orient Station to Porto Salvo bus services, operated by Carris, arrive at Estr Leião station.
The distance between Lisbon Orient Station and Porto Salvo is 18.5 km. The road distance is 30 km.
